Nociceptin/orphanin FQ activates mitogen-activated protein kinase in Chinese hamster ovary cells expressing opioid receptor-like receptor.

Abstract

The effect of nociceptin/orphanin FQ (N/OFQ), an endogenous ligand for the newly identified opioid receptor-like (ORL1) receptor, on mitogen-activated protein kinase (MAPK) was investigated in Chinese hamster ovary cells stably expressing ORL1 receptor. N/OFQ rapidly stimulated phosphorylation and activity of MAPK (p42 and p44 isoforms) in a concentration-dependent manner. The p42 isoform was preferentially activated by N/OFQ. Maximal activation (5.4 +/- 1.2-fold of basal for p42 isoform) was achieved after a 1-min exposure of cells to 100 nM N/OFQ. The activation was blocked completely by pretreatment with pertussis toxin, but was not reversed by naloxone. U-73122, a phospholipase C-specific inhibitor, significantly inhibited phospholipase C activity, as well as MAPK activation stimulated by N/OFQ. Furthermore, N/OFQ-stimulated MAPK activation was suppressed by a protein kinase C-specific inhibitor, chelerythrine. The results demonstrate that N/OFQ can effectively stimulate MAPK by the activation of ORL1 receptor and pertussis toxin-sensitive G proteins, and that phospholipase C, as well as protein kinase C, is critically involved in these processes.

摘要

在中国仓鼠卵巢细胞中稳定表达阿片受体样(ORL1)受体,研究了新鉴定的阿片受体样受体的内源性配体孤啡肽/孤啡肽FQ(N/OFQ)对丝裂原活化蛋白激酶(MAPK)的影响。N/OFQ以浓度依赖的方式迅速刺激MAPK(p42和p44亚型)的磷酸化和活性。N/OFQ优先激活p42亚型。细胞暴露于100 nM N/OFQ 1分钟后,达到最大激活(p42亚型为基础水平的5.4±1.2倍)。用百日咳毒素预处理可完全阻断该激活,但纳洛酮不能使其逆转。磷脂酶C特异性抑制剂U-73122显著抑制磷脂酶C活性以及N/OFQ刺激的MAPK激活。此外,蛋白激酶C特异性抑制剂白屈菜红碱抑制了N/OFQ刺激的MAPK激活。结果表明,N/OFQ可通过激活ORL1受体和百日咳毒素敏感的G蛋白有效刺激MAPK,且磷脂酶C以及蛋白激酶C在这些过程中起关键作用。
